Cannabis in Georgia (country)

Cannabis in Georgia is legal in terms of its possession and consumption due to a ruling by the Constitutional Court of Georgia on 30 July 2018. This makes Georgia one of the first countries in the world to legalize cannabis for both recreational and medical use, and the only former-communist state in the world to do so.

In 2018, Georgia made history as the first former Soviet republic to decriminalize cannabis. The Constitutional Court declared that penalizing personal use infringed on fundamental individual freedoms, setting a groundbreaking precedent in the region. In the political arena, Girchi and its founder and former leader Zurab Japaridze emerged as one of the strongest supporters of more liberal cannabis policies, although this view has then been picked up by other political forces as well to some extent.
